  • Overview This big, jumbled store is an institution in Lanai City. It has been around for more than 50 years, and is the place to go if you're looking for any necessities of island life. Clothing, jewelry, souvenirs, canned goods and fresh food are stocked. Everything from camera film to hunting knives is ... more on Yahoo! Travel
  • Overview The Tamashiros' family business has been on the square since 1946; not much has changed over the years. This "shopping center" is, in fact, a general store with a grocery section, paper products, ethnic foods, meats (mostly frozen), liquor, toys, film, cosmetics, fishing gear, sunscreens, clothin... more on Frommers

  • Overview Everyone on Lanai, it seems, is a backyard farmer. From 7 to 11am or noon on Saturday, they all head to this shady square to sell their dewy-fresh produce, home-baked breads, plate lunches, and handicrafts. This is Lanai's version of the green market: petite in scale (like the island) but charmin... more on Frommers
